3. As used in this act:

“Commission” means the Juvenile Justice Commission established pursuant to section 2 of P.L.1995, c.284 (C. 52:17B-170).

“Juvenile offender” means a person under the age of 18 who has been adjudicated delinquent for an act which, if committed by an adult, would constitute a crime of the third or fourth degree, excluding an adjudication for any act which would constitute a crime under chapter 14 of Title 2C of the New Jersey Statutes.

L.1997,c.81, s.3.
